Coherent spectral combining of two pulse-shaped fiber channels with compression to 54 fs

Abstract

We demonstrate coherent spectral synthesis of two pulse shapers in a two-channel, spectrally-combined, fiber chirped-pulse system. The combined pulses are compressed to 54 fs, the shortest from a spectrally-combined fiber system at one-micron wavelength.
